On Sunday, Hombre and I went to brunch after the early church service and then bought gas--loving the lower gas prices!!!--and as we were just about to pull back out onto the main thoroughfare to go home, we were stopped by an official police volunteer and asked to wait just a few minutes for the 'Cops for Kids' parade to go by. We were the first car at the intersection and were shortly entertained by dozens and dozens of Albuquerque police cars and Sheriff's deputy cars going by with full lights and sirens. (The folks in the late service at our church, right by the street, must have though we were having a full fledged armed attack. :))

All the cars had kids in them and some got to operate the lights and sirens. The cops each take two or three underprivileged kids to Wal-mart where they are outfitted with new clothes, a back pack filled with some toys, books, and other things kids love. Each kid is allocated a $100 gift certificate for this but most, maybe all of the cops, supplement out of their own pockets so a kid might emerge the proud owner of a new bike. The kids are then taken to Furrs or some other fun place for lunch with the cops competently chaperoning. Warms the heart.
